TEACHING SYLLABUS FOR ENGLISH (PRIMARY SCHOOL) RATIONALE The status of English Language and the role it plays in national life are well known. As the official language, it is the language of government and administration. It is the language of commerce, the learned professions and the media. Teachers can use storybooks to complement an English language course or as the main teaching resource. Storybooks can act as a springboard for a wide variety of activities to develop children’s English language skills and bring other areas of the curriculum to life, through the theme or content of the :// /how-teach-children-english-using-illustrated-storybooks.
